Position Summary
We are seeking a detail-oriented Title Record Specialist to join our team. This role is responsible for reviewing, analyzing, and maintaining property title records to ensure accuracy, completeness, and compliance with legal and regulatory requirements. The ideal candidate has strong analytical skills, a keen eye for detail, and experience working with real estate or title documentation.
Key Responsibilities
-
Examine public land records, deeds, mortgages, liens, judgments, and other documents to determine property ownership and encumbrances
-
Research and verify title information using county records, databases, and internal systems
-
Prepare and update title reports, commitments, and summaries
-
Identify discrepancies or issues in title documentation and recommend corrective actions
-
Ensure compliance with company policies, legal guidelines, and industry standards
-
Maintain accurate records and documentation in internal systems
-
Communicate findings clearly with internal teams, clients, and external stakeholders
-
Assist in resolving title defects or outstanding issues
